OpenHands Skill Sets
This folder implements a skill/tool set agentskills
for OpenHands.
It is intended to be used by the agent inside sandbox.
The skill set will be exposed as a pip
package that can be installed as a plugin inside the sandbox.
The skill set can contain a bunch of wrapped tools for agent (many examples here), for example:
- Audio/Video to text (these are a temporary solution, and we should switch to multimodal models when they are sufficiently cheap
- PDF to text
- etc.
Inclusion Criteria
We are walking a fine line here.
We DON't want to wrap every possible python packages and re-teach agent their usage (e.g., LLM already knows pandas
pretty well, so we don't really need create a skill that reads csv
- it can just use pandas
).
We ONLY want to add a new skill, when:
- Such skill is not easily achievable for LLM to write code directly (e.g., edit code and replace certain line)
- It involves calling an external model (e.g., you need to call a speech to text model, editor model for speculative editing)
Intended functionality
- Tool/skill usage (through
IPythonRunAction
)
# In[1]
from agentskills import open_file, edit_file
open_file("/workspace/a.txt")
# Out[1]
[SWE-agent open output]
# In[2]
edit_file(
"/workspace/a.txt",
start=1, end=3,
content=(
("REPLACE TEXT")
))
# Out[1]
[SWE-agent edit output]
- Tool/skill retrieval (through
IPythonRunAction
)
# In[1]
from agentskills import help_me
help_me("I want to solve a task that involves reading a bunch of PDFs and reason about them")
# Out[1]
"Here are the top skills that may be helpful to you:
- `pdf_to_text`: [documentation about the tools]
...
"
